For trail/running in cold weather, you need rather thin and breathable
gloves. Depending on your degree of sensitivity to the cold, you can use the same gloves for ski touring, hiking and trail running, as these gloves are quite versatile. For climbing and biking, you need gloves with more robust and abrasion-resistant materials or harder shells to avoid impact on your hands. You'll find a choice of mittens for your climbing gloves as well, to keep your fingers sensitive on the holds.
